Masi and Santa Margherita USA: agreement between two top players in fine Italian wines

Masi Agricola has signed a deal with Santa Margherita USA - American subsidiary of Santa Margherita Gruppo Vinicolo – which today represents one of the most significant clusters in the Italian wine sector with the brands: Santa Margherita, Torresella, Kettmeir, Ca 'del Bosco, Cà Maiol, Lamole di Lamole, Vistarenni, Sassoregale, Terrelíade and Cantina Mesa. Starting from 1st April 2020 Santa Margherita USA  will hold the exclusive licence to import and distribute wines under the Masi, Cantina Privata Boscaini and Masi Tupungato (organic Argentinian wines) brands throughout the United States.

Masi CEO, Federico Girotto, declared: “In the USA, the Masi brand is very well known and well positioned, but we do believe that we have significant as-yet unfulfilled potential and we are determined to develop it. We are delighted with this agreement with Santa Margherita USA, because it means we are entrusting our brands to the American subsidiary of an Italian company, and not to a conventional, standard importer. And it is precisely in this unconventionality that we spotted the opportunity to create this dynamic relationship in the United States.”

Sandro Boscaini, President of Masi, added: “The context that gave rise to this agreement is that of premium wine companies from Italy’s Veneto region; family-run businesses with long-established entrepreneurial lineage, characterised by traditional yet contemporary traits and managerial business models. The company portfolios are complementary and Santa Margherita USA brings distinctive expertise and organisation, not just in distribution, but also in its Italian style of communication and marketing. All this guarantees the attention and focus that Masi needs in the USA”.

In the context of an extremely fragmented national wine sector, it is significant that two major players with leading brands, should find synergies to take on the challenges of the biggest market, in monetary terms, for Italian wine exports.

“Our shared values, the production of premium wines, regional specialisation and deep-seated respect for the land make Masi the perfect synergetic choice for Santa Margherita’s portfolio in the United States", reaffirmed Vincent Chiaramonte, President and CEO, "we are delighted to welcome them to our team and to our family.”

Focusing on the professionalism of the Santa Margherita USA corporate structure, both companies are set to invest significant resources, aimed at growing the Masi brand in the United States.

Masi Agricola was assisted in the agreement by Tarter Krinsky & Drogin LLP law firm of New York; Santa Margherita USA was assisted in the agreement by Withers LLP law firm of London.
